Abstract:
Developments in the industrial production of vegetable transplants in recent years have been significant as for example the advent of semi-automatic or automatic machinery for transplanting.
The Cultoplant-system creates good conditions for an industrial transplant-production because of a reduced substrate usage, the need of a relatively small area for cultivation and a low weight for transportation.
It is possible to get a high number of seeded plugs in a very short time and so a lot of transplants of the similar size.
However, the small volume of the individual plugs made it necessary to change the methods of normal transplant-raising.
The main factors to be taken into consideration were the optimal water and nutrient supply, the root-development of the seedlings, the plant spacing during the raising and the optimum plant size for transplanting.
Ways for an optimal usage by the different kinds of transplants are demonstrated.
